Output 34aef91ccc96f3e9a22dbfb265e0c933aec190bffd55306d9441ad86b83cfd6d:542

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 070625e8f5343a7dc4e47a121e7e55a7d5ee5a9d4efcddd2a9259cf0e9321e5d
address
tb1pqurzt684xsa8m38y0gfpulj45l27uk5afm7dm54fykw0p6fjrews8csc96
transaction
34aef91ccc96f3e9a22dbfb265e0c933aec190bffd55306d9441ad86b83cfd6d